Qatar Demands More Time for U.S.-Iran Talks as Trump Halts Attack
Qatar urged extended diplomatic efforts between Iran and the U.S., prompting Trump to suspend an attack on Iran. Saudi Arabia and the UAE joined Qatar in requesting more time for negotiations. The pause in military action followed direct appeals from regional allies.
